## TKT-4471: Signature check failing on thumbnail queue artifacts

The Mothlight thumbnail generation queue rejects the 5.2 worker image — signature verification fails at pull time on every Dunmere node. Cause: the release was signed with the retired January key after rotation. Blocking tonight's deploy. Fix: re-sign the image and the queue config bundle, then re-push. For the re-sign, use the current deploy key, which follows.

release key, kawip-hafop: bky3_mxv

ALERT: DocSweep linter bypass detected

The DocSweep documentation linter on the Marrowgate pipeline accepted a file containing raw HTML that should have been stripped. Linter rules were silently skipped when the frontmatter parser threw a non-fatal error, allowing unsanitized content into rendered docs. Potential stored-injection vector for anyone viewing published pages. Parser failures now hard-fail the build. Affected commits are quarantined pending review. Full triage notes and the rule diff are posted internally here.

dashboard of fajef-tagag = https://gitlab.ordingrid.local/projects/deploy/secrets/settings/86c7687d0c1ab34e

The Cobbleroot metrics-aggregation sidecar runs alongside each service pod and batches counters to the Thistledown collector every 15 seconds. If the sidecar crashes, restart it via the pod supervisor; metrics buffer locally for up to five minutes. Before restarting, verify /opt/cobbleroot/agent.env contains the collector endpoint and flush interval. The sidecar signs each batch, and the following line sets the signing secret.

secret setting of tajof-bahif: COURIER_KEY3=65d

Hi Marek, quick handover before I'm off. The key cabinet for the pool cars has moved from reception to the small alcove by the print room at Dalverton House. Contractors picking up a vehicle should sign the clipboard on the cabinet door first. The cabinet itself needs the usual pass to open, so use the one below.

badge for fawep-fahaf: bdg-GSSZJ-7